Connecting the Battery
No Parts Required
Procedure
1. Locate the battery and negative battery cable in the
center of the machine.
2. Remove the black plastic cap from the negative
battery post. Remove the fasteners from the negative
battery cable and use them to secure the negative
battery cable to the negative battery post (Figure 4).

Procedure
Setting Up the Motion Control Levers
If needed, remove the upper bolt, washer and nut and
raise the motion control levers to the upright position.
Secure the motion control levers. Refer to Adjusting the
Motion Control Levers in the Operation Section.
Raising the ROPS
Raise the ROPS into the upright position and secure it
in place. Refer to Using the Rollover Protection System
(ROPS) in the Operation Section.
Checking the Tire Pressure
Check the front and rear tires for proper inflation. Refer
to Checking the Tire Pressure in the
Operator's Manual
for the recommended inflation pressure.
Checking the Side Discharge Chute
Remove the packing restraint holding the side discharge
chute up and lower the chute into place.
